Smart access
Join Cloe to think about improvements in security and access and to create an intelligent access system through the smartphone.
Computational thinking
Cloe designed a security system that allows for the detection of intruders and the issuance of a visual and audible alert. To set it in motion, it is necessary to define the sequence of instructions and learn how to program the “Video Sensing” extension, which enables motion detection using the PC’s camera and executing actions based on those events.
